Annica Sandström is assistant professor of Political Science at Luleå University of Technology and postdoctoral researcher at Stockholm Resilience Centre, Stockholm University.

Annica is foremost working within the field of natural research management and she is specialized in policy network theory and social network analysis (SNA). The governance approach, and a great interest in exploring the relationship between network structure, organizing processes and policy outcome, is characteristics for her work. Previous research involves, for example, studies of local fishery management, searching for the defining network features of adaptive co-management systems.

Ongoing research deals with the challenges of adaptive management in biodiversity conservation; the role of beliefs in the formation of policy coalitions in carnivore management; public network management in large scale energy investments; and the determinants of successful, ecosystem based, co-management.
